City Guide

Boujan-sur-Libron, Occitanie, France

Overview

Boujan-sur-Libron is a charming Occitanie village near Béziers, known for its peaceful atmosphere, traditional southern French architecture, and scenic surroundings. With a close-knit community, it offers an authentic slice of rural France while still providing important amenities.

Best Time to Visit

April to June and September, for mild weather and blooming gardens.

Local Tips

Shops may close for lunch and on Sundays; local markets offer fresh produce and regional specialties. Renting a car is recommended to explore nearby towns and vineyards.

Cultural Etiquette

Tipping is appreciated but optional; dress casually and respectfully in public or religious spaces. Greet locals with 'Bonjour' and be polite.

Safety Warnings

The town is generally very safe with low crime; watch for occasional pickpockets at busy markets. Roads can be narrow, drive carefully.

Hidden Gems

Don't miss the medieval church of Saint-Étienne, the peaceful communal gardens, and small local wineries offering tastings off the beaten path.
